[0001] The utility model relates to connecting structure technical field, especially relate to a connecting structure, battery box and lighting device. BACKGROUND

[0002] In the field of toys, battery boxes and home furnishing, locking pieces are usually used to fix two housings. However, when the two housings need to be separated for maintenance, battery replacement or cleaning furniture, the user must completely remove the locking piece. This can easily lead to the loss of the locking piece, especially when there is no proper storage or labeling, the user may forget where to put the locking piece, making it difficult to reassemble the product subsequently. In addition, since the locking piece is usually small and has different shapes, it is easy to be mistaken for food or play by children or pets, thereby causing serious consequences such as suffocation and digestive tract obstruction. [0057] Please refer to Figure 1 and Figure 2 The embodiment of the present application provides a connecting structure 2, which comprises a locking piece 110, a first connecting piece 21 and a second connecting piece 22.

[0058] Please refer to Figure 4 The locking piece 110 comprises a first limiting part 111, a connecting part 112 and a second limiting part 113 connected in sequence, wherein the outer diameter of the connecting part 112 is smaller than the outer diameter of the first limiting part 111 and the second limiting part 113. The material of the locking piece 110 can be plastic, metal, alloy and the like, and can be an integral structure, and the first limiting part 111, the connecting part 112 and the second limiting part 113 are integrally formed by injection molding or casting process. The locking piece 110 can also be a split structure, for example, the first limiting part 111 and the connecting part 112 are one part, and the second limiting part 113 is another part; the first limiting part 111 is one part, and the connecting part 112 and the second limiting part 113 are another part; the first limiting part 111, the connecting part 112 and the second limiting part 113 can also be different single parts. Herein, the material and form of the locking piece 110 are not limited.

[0059] Please refer to Figure 3 The first connecting piece 21 has a first fixing hole 120a, and the second connecting piece 22 has a second fixing hole 130a which is detachably matched with the first limiting part 111. At least the hole diameter of the first fixing hole 120a near one end of the second fixing hole 130a is smaller than the outer diameter of the first limiting part 111 and the outer diameter of the second limiting part 113, and is larger than the outer diameter of the connecting part 112. The material of the first connecting piece 21 and the second connecting piece 22 can be plastic material, such as but not limited to polypropylene (PP), polyethylene (PE), polystyrene (PS), polyvinyl chloride (PVC), polycarbonate (PC) and the like, and the first fixing hole 120a and the second fixing hole 130a can be integrally formed by injection molding.

[0060] When assembling, when the locking piece 110 is an integrally formed component, because the first connecting piece 21 is plastic material, it has certain deformation ability, so the first limiting part 111 of the locking piece 110 can be forcibly threaded through the first fixing hole 120a, and then the second fixing hole 130a of the second connecting piece 22 is fixed relative to the first limiting part 111, at this time, under the common limiting of the first limiting part 111 and the second limiting part 113, the first connecting piece 21 and the second connecting piece 22 can be fixed relative to each other by the locking piece 110. Of course, when assembling, the first fixing hole 120a and the second fixing hole 130a can be aligned first, and then the locking piece 110 is threaded through the first fixing hole 120a and the second fixing hole 130a in sequence. When the locking piece 110 is a split component, the connecting part 112 can be threaded through the first fixing hole 120a first, and then the first limiting part 111 and / or the second limiting part 113 are fixed relative to the connecting part 112, at this time, the locking piece 110 can be assembled and fixed with the first connecting piece 21, and then the second connecting piece 22 can be assembled and fixed with the locking piece 110. It can be understood that when the locking piece 110 is a split structure, the first connecting piece 21 can be metal, alloy or hard plastic material.

[0061] When disassembling, the locking piece 110 is first disassembled from the second fixing hole 130a, at this time the first connecting piece 21 and the second connecting piece 22 can be disassembled, and because the outer diameter of the first limiting part 111 is smaller than the hole diameter of the first fixing hole 120a, the first limiting part 111 is limited in the first fixing hole 120a, so that the locking piece 110 can be prevented from being separated from the first connecting piece 21.

[0062] Based on the connecting structure 2 of the application, in the assembled state, the locking piece 110 is arranged through the first fixing hole 120a, and the first limiting part 111 is fixed in the second fixing hole 130a, so as to relatively fix the first connecting piece 21 and the second connecting piece 22, and in the disassembled state, the first limiting part 111 is disassembled from the second fixing hole 130a, so that the first connecting piece 21 and the second connecting piece 22 can be disassembled, and the first limiting part 111 is limited in the first fixing hole 120a, so as to prevent the locking piece 110 from being separated from the first connecting piece 21. This connection method is simple, and the locking piece 110 can be prevented from being lost after disassembly, thereby avoiding the possibility of being eaten by babies or pets. The first connecting piece 21 and the second connecting piece 22 can be injection molded parts, and this connecting structure 2 can be applied to the fields of toys, fans, battery boxes 10, etc. For example, some toys need to disassemble the shell to replace the first battery 140 or clean the internal parts, and the first connecting piece 21 and the second connecting piece 22 can be two shells respectively, and the two shells are fixed and disassembled by the locking piece 110. Similarly, when the fan needs to disassemble the shell to clean the fan blades, the front shell and the rear shell of the fan can be formed as the first connecting piece 21 and the second connecting piece 22 respectively, and the front shell and the rear shell are fixed and disassembled by the locking piece 110.

[0064] Please refer to Figure 5In some embodiments, the second fixing hole 130a is a through hole, and the first limiting part 111 is in interference fit with the second fixing hole 130a. Optionally, the first limiting part 111 includes a rod body 1111 and a protruding piece 1112 protruding from the outer wall of the rod body 1111, and the protruding piece 1112 is detachably connected with the rod body 1111. The protruding piece 1112 can be in the form of a rod, a block, a plate, a ring, etc., and the connection mode of the protruding piece 1112 with the rod body 1111 includes but is not limited to clamping, threaded connection, sleeving, etc. For example, the sidewall of the rod body 1111 is provided with a clamping groove, and the protruding piece 1112 is provided with a clamping protrusion, and the clamping protrusion is buckled with the clamping groove to fix the protruding piece 1112 on the sidewall of the rod body 1111. In this way, the protruding piece 1112 is installed at one end of the rod body 1111, and the first limiting part 111 and the connecting part 112 are formed.

[0065] Optionally, the protruding piece 1112 is a limiting ring. The limiting ring is sleeved outside the rod body 1111, and the limiting ring can increase the contact area of the protruding piece 1112 with the first shell 120. It can be understood that, since the outer diameter of the first limiting part 111 is greater than the hole diameter of the first fixing hole 120a, the shell structure of the first shell 120 has a limiting effect, and the limiting ring abutting on the first shell 120 has a larger contact area with the first shell 120, so that the locking piece 110 is less likely to loosen or fall off.

[0066] In order to improve the stability of the fixed limiting ring, please continue to refer to Figure 5 The outer wall of the rod body 1111 is provided with a groove 1113, and part of the limiting ring is embedded in the groove 1113 and part of the limiting ring is exposed outside the groove 1113. The limiting ring can be made of silica gel, rubber or the like, which has a certain deformation capacity, so that the limiting ring can better adapt to the shape and size of the hole wall when it is in interference fit with the second fixing hole 130a, thereby ensuring the tightness and stability of the connection. At the same time, these materials also have certain wear resistance and corrosion resistance, which can prolong the service life of the limiting ring.

[0067] In some embodiments, the second fixing hole 130a is a threaded hole, please refer to Figure 4The first limiting portion 111 includes a rod body 1111 and external threads protruding from the outer wall of the rod body 1111, and is threadedly connected with the second fixing hole 130a. In this example, the external threads protrude outward from one end of the rod body 1111, and the portion with the external threads is the first limiting portion 111, and the portion without the external threads is the connecting portion 112. Further, a protruding structure is arranged at the end of the rod body 1111 away from the external threads, thereby forming the second limiting portion 113. In this way, the locking member 110 of the present application can be an integral structure, and can be a screw structure with a portion having threads and a portion not having threads. The first limiting portion 111 is threadedly connected with the second fixing hole 130a, and has good self-locking performance, and can maintain the stability of the connection even in a vibrating or impacting environment. Further, a common screwdriver slot type such as a cross slot or a slot can be arranged on the second limiting portion 113, and a user can easily rotate the locking member 110 out of the second fixing hole 130a using a screwdriver or other tool, thereby achieving disassembly.

[0068] Please refer to Figure 3 In some embodiments, the first fixing hole 120a includes a first hole section 120b and a second hole section 120c connected with each other, the first hole section 120b is closer to the second fixing hole 130a than the second hole section 120c, and the hole diameter of the second hole section 120c is smaller than the outer diameter of the first limiting portion 111. The hole diameter of the second hole section 120c gradually increases in the direction away from the first hole section 120b, thereby forming a guide surface 126. In the case where the locking member 110 is integrally formed, the locking member 110 can more smoothly enter the second hole section 120c through the guide surface 126, thereby reducing the installation difficulty and the required force of the locking member 110.

[0069] Further, the maximum hole diameter of the second hole section 120c is greater than the outer diameter of the first limiting portion 111. During installation, the first limiting portion 111 can directly abut against the guide surface 126, and then be forcibly inserted along the guide surface 126 until the first limiting portion 111 passes through the first fixing hole 120a.

[0070] Further, the outer diameter of the first limiting portion 111 is not greater than 1.3 times the hole diameter of the first hole section 120b. In this example, the locking member 110 encounters relatively small resistance during installation, thereby reducing the friction and extrusion caused by the forcible insertion, and reducing the abrasion and damage to the first shell 120, maintaining the structural integrity of the first shell 120, and preventing the deformation or rupture of the first shell 120 caused by stress concentration during installation. For example, when the hole diameter of the first hole section 120b is 5 mm, the outer diameter of the first limiting portion 111 can be 5.4 mm to 6.5 mm; when the hole diameter of the first hole section 120b is 6 mm, the outer diameter of the first limiting portion 111 can be 6.4 mm to 7.8 mm.

[0071] Referring to Figure 3 In some embodiments, the second fixing hole 130a comprises a third hole segment 130b and a fourth hole segment 130c connected to each other, the third hole segment 130b is closer to the first hole segment 120b than the fourth hole segment 130c; wherein the hole diameter of the third hole segment 130b is greater than the outer diameter of the first limiting part 111, and in the assembled state, the fourth hole segment 130c is fixedly matched with the first limiting part 111.

[0072] Referring to Figure 3 In order to facilitate the molding of the first fixing hole 120a and the second fixing hole 130a, the first shell 120 of the embodiment of the application comprises a first shell outer wall 121 and a first fixing column 122, the first fixing column 122 is connected to the inner wall surface of the first shell outer wall 121 and extends into the mounting cavity 120A, the first fixing column 122 and the first shell outer wall 121 cooperatively define the first fixing hole 120a; the second shell 130 comprises a second shell outer wall 131 and a second fixing column 132, the second fixing column 132 is connected to the inner wall surface of the second shell outer wall 131 and extends into the mounting cavity 120A, the second fixing column 132 is provided with the second fixing hole 130a. In this example, due to the extension of the fixing column, the contact area between the locking piece 110 and the shell can be increased, thereby improving the stability of the connection, preventing the locking piece 110 from loosening or falling off in a vibrating or impacting environment, and also increasing the structural strength of the shell. Further, the first hole segment 120b of the first fixing hole 120a can be provided on the first fixing column 122, so that in the process of forcibly threading the locking piece 110, damage to the first shell outer wall 121 can be avoided.

[0073] It can be understood that the first fixing column 122 and the second fixing column 132 of the application are arranged in alignment in the thickness direction of the battery box 10, so that the first fixing hole 120a and the second fixing hole 130a are arranged in alignment, and the end surface of the first fixing column 122 and the end surface of the second fixing column 132 can be arranged in abutting state, or the gap between the two is relatively small, so that in the assembled state, the first fixing column 122 and the second fixing column 132 can mostly cover the locking piece 110, reducing the possibility of the locking piece 110 contacting the internal components, and improving the stability of the battery box 10.

[0074] Further, the second fixing hole 130a includes a third hole segment 130b and a fourth hole segment 130c connected with each other. Since the end face of the first fixing column 122 and the end face of the second fixing column 132 can be arranged in an abutting state or the gap therebetween is relatively small, the third hole segment 130b of the present application can be an avoiding interval, that is, the lock piece 110 is withdrawn from the fourth hole segment 130c to realize the disassembly of the first shell 120 and the second shell 130.

[0075] The outer contour of the second limiting portion 113 is adapted to the inner contour of the second hole segment 120c. In the assembled state, the second limiting portion 113 is accommodated in the second hole segment 120c. In this example, the accommodation of the second limiting portion 113 in the second hole segment 120c can prevent the second limiting portion 113 from being directly impacted or damaged by the external environment, avoid the lock piece 110 from loosening or falling off in a vibration or impact environment, thereby improving the stability of the overall structure, and also prevent dust, moisture or other pollutants from entering the inside of the battery box 10 from the first fixing hole 120a.

[0076] Referring to Figure 1 , the second shell 130 includes an assembly portion 134 and a folding portion 135. The assembly portion 134 is fixedly connected with the first shell 120, and the folding portion 135 can be folded about the connection with the assembly portion 134 and is detachably connected with the first shell 120 to open or close the mounting cavity 120A. The folding portion 135 is provided with the second fixing hole 130a. In this way, after the lock piece 110 is disassembled, the folding portion 135 can be turned over, and the opening of the mounting cavity 120A can facilitate the replacement or installation of the first battery 140.

[0077] Referring to Figure 6 , the first shell 120 includes a first protruding limiting portion 123 and a second protruding limiting portion 124. The first protruding limiting portion 123 is arranged in the mounting cavity 120A and cooperates with the cavity bottom wall of the mounting cavity 120A to define a first accommodating groove 120B. The second protruding limiting portion 124 is arranged in the mounting cavity 120A and cooperates with the cavity bottom wall of the mounting cavity 120A to define a second accommodating groove 120C. At least one of the first accommodating groove 120B and the second accommodating groove 120C is used for mounting the first battery 140. Alternatively, both the first accommodating groove 120B and the second accommodating groove 120C are used for mounting the first battery 140. The first protruding limiting portion 123 and the second protruding limiting portion 124 are both circularly arranged. The first fixing hole 120a is arranged in an avoiding space 120D between the first protruding limiting portion 123 and the second protruding limiting portion 124.

[0078] It can be understood that some existing batteries are circular structures, and the first accommodating groove 120B and the second accommodating groove 120C are arranged to adapt to the shape of the circular battery, so that the avoiding space 120D can be formed between the first accommodating groove 120B and the second accommodating groove 120C, and the first fixing hole 120a is arranged at the avoiding space 120D, so that the locking piece 110 can avoid occupying additional space, and the overall structure is more compact.

[0079] Please refer to Figure 6 Further, the first fixing hole 120a is provided with two and located on the opposite sides of the first protruding limiting part 123 and the second protruding limiting part 124, so that the stability of the locking piece 110 to the first shell 120 and the second shell 130 can be improved.
